Synopsis

Early support of a child development is an opportunity to maximize the improvement of a child with disability, equalization of educational opportu-nities and optimal psychophysical development. These are activities that also include the child's family. Parents / legal guardians obtain a number of indications from specialists, therapists to work with a child outside specialized classes, in which children participate in facilities with the authority to conduct early development support. Therapeutic interactions are preceded by a comprehensive diagnosis of the child: medical, psychological, pedagogic, speech therapy, sensory integration and other depending on the needs. Early support for a child development is based on the opinions issued in this respect by public psychological and pedagogical counseling centers.
